Associations to the word «Ryder»

Wiktionary

RYDER, proper noun. An occupational surname​ for a rider, cavalryman, or knight.
RYDER, proper noun. A male given name, modern transferred use of the surname.
RYDER, noun. (obsolete) A clause added to a document; a rider.
RYDER, noun. (obsolete) A gold coin of Zealand (Netherlands) worth 14 florins.
